Banshi Coal Mine (珲春矿业(集团)板石煤业有限公司) is an underground coal mine located in Hulong Village, Banshi Town, Hunchun City, Yanbian Korean Autonomous Prefecture, Jilin Province, China.[1]

Coal Mine Background
Banshi Coal Mine started construction in May 2006 and was put into production in July 2008, with a 0.9 million tons/year design production capacity.[2] The approved production capacity in 2020 was 2.4 million tons/year.[3]
At 10:49 on February 26, 2021, an electromechanical accident occurred in Banshi Coal Mine, resulting in one death.[4]
Project Details
- Operator: Hunchun Mining (Group) Banshi Coal Industry Co., Ltd.[1]
- Owner: Jilin Energy Investment Group Co., Ltd.[1]
- Location: Hulong Village, Banshi Town, Hunchun City, Yanbian Korean Autonomous Prefecture, Jilin Province
- GPS Coordinates: 42.775282, 130.316763
- Status: Operating
- Production Capacity: 2.4 million tonnes per annum [3]
- Total Resource: 111.00 million tonnes[2]
- Mineable Reserves: 25.40 million tonnes [2]
- Coal Type: Lignite, Longflame (Thermal) [2]
- Mine Size: 22.50 k㎡[2]
- Mine Type: Underground
- Start Year: 2008[2]
